An Electrical Power Factor Corrector (PFC) is a device or circuit that improves the power factor in electrical systems, making them more efficient. Power factor is a measure of how effectively electrical power is being used; it ranges from 0 to 1, with a higher power factor indicating more efficient power usage. Poor power factor usually occurs due to inductive loads like motors, transformers, and fluorescent lighting, which cause a phase difference between voltage and current, leading to wasted energy and increased load on the electrical system.
